SYSGO vs Tata Elxsi: overview

SYSGO

SYSGO, founded in 1991 and headquartered in Klein-Winternheim, Germany, is the vendor behind PikeOS — a real-time operating system and hypervisor that was the first in the world to achieve SIL 4, the highest safety integrity level, and behind ELinOS, an industrial-grade embedded Linux distribution. With roughly 100 employees across subsidiaries in France and the Czech Republic, SYSGO serves aerospace, automotive, railway, and industrial IoT clients building safety-critical applications, and has been part of the Thales Group since 2018 — a defense and aerospace conglomerate whose ownership brings both credibility and a strategic focus that may prioritize Thales-adjacent programs. This is a product-and-services vendor rather than a pure custom-development shop: buyers get a certified platform plus engineering support around it, not bespoke firmware built from a blank slate.

Tata Elxsi

Tata Elxsi was incorporated on May 5, 1989 in Bangalore, India and has grown into a 13,000+ engineer engineering R&D services firm spanning automotive, media & telecom, healthcare, and transportation across 16 countries. For a technical buyer specifically comparing automotive embedded capability, Tata Elxsi's relevant depth is in autonomous, electric, and connected vehicle technologies including software-defined vehicles — but that automotive practice sits alongside equally large media/telecom and healthcare R&D lines, part of the Tata Group's broader engineering conglomerate, so the automotive team's specific bench strength should be confirmed directly rather than assumed from the parent company's overall scale.

SYSGO vs Tata Elxsi: pros and cons

SYSGO
+ PikeOS holds SIL 4 certification, the highest safety integrity level — a bar few embedded RTOS vendors have cleared
+ Thales Group ownership (since 2018) brings deep defense and aerospace domain credibility and long-term financial stability
+ Combined RTOS/hypervisor plus industrial-grade embedded Linux (ELinOS) covers both real-time and general-purpose workloads on one certified platform
+ European (Germany, France, Czech Republic) delivery footprint suits EU buyers with data residency or export-control preferences
- Primarily a certified platform vendor with services attached, not a from-scratch custom firmware development shop — confirm fit if you need bespoke, non-PikeOS-based development
- Thales Group ownership since 2018 may mean strategic priorities lean toward defense/aerospace accounts over other verticals
- ~100-person team caps capacity for very large, multi-program engagements relative to bigger engineering-services firms
Tata Elxsi
+ 35+ years of engineering R&D experience spanning four major industry verticals, not automotive alone
+ 13,000+ engineers across 16 countries support globally distributed, multi-domain programs
+ Named strength in autonomous, electric, and connected vehicle software-defined-vehicle technology
- Automotive embedded engineering shares attention and resourcing with Tata Elxsi's equally significant media and healthcare R&D lines
- Part of the broader Tata Group conglomerate — bench strength for a specific embedded practice should be confirmed directly rather than assumed from company-wide scale
- No public pricing or minimum engagement figures published
